Description of key information

The predicted BCF value of AS100 is 165.7, indicating the potential for bioaccumulation in fish is low.

Key value for chemical safety assessment

BCF (aquatic species):
165.7 L/kg ww

Additional information

The BCFBAF v3.01 model of US EPI suite v4.10 was used to predict the BCF in Fathead Minnow of AS100.

BCFBAF v 3.01 estimates the bioconcentration factor (BCF) of an organic compound in the Fathead Minnow using the compounds Log Octanol- water partition coefficient (Kow).

The octanol water partition coefficient used in the predictions for the three main constituents of AS100 was Log Kow = 5.9.

The predicted BCF value for the test material is 165.7 (for all three constituents) which suggests that the material is unlikely to bioaccumulate in the fish (since the BCF value is far < 1000). Furthermore the BCF values of isopropyl compounds, xanthate compounds and polysulfide compounds are all far less than 1000, which are consistent with the BCF value of the test material, predicted by BCFBAF v3.01.
